What is External Attack Surface Management ?

External attack surface management (EASM) means finding and keeping track of things your business has online, like websites or cloud systems, that could be seen or misused by hackers. The Role of EASM in Third-Party Risk Management

The traditional third-party risk assessment relies only on static assessments of vendors and doesn’t focus on real-time assessment of security posture. Vulnerabilities in third-party systems such as misconfigurations and unpatched software can quickly become attack vectors or entry points for threat actors.
